Output e70559fd21a51a4639c3b2938b21dfef60821031e509a7ba84e4a430added348:4

value
1994475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9dc70cf5eafd2a9d8606622aa169ea019decf2f OP_EQUAL
address
3HBACSzZCQkKcqzYhK6VrSb2nK8X1zjbDx
transaction
e70559fd21a51a4639c3b2938b21dfef60821031e509a7ba84e4a430added348
spent
true